Commit graph

47 commits

Author SHA1 Message Date
ladyada
4bcbaa7287 fix typo from contrib 2019-10-04 18:06:23 -04:00
nekuneko
3591f2813f
Enable TC6 & TC7 for __SAMD21J18A__ 2019-08-28 13:26:48 +02:00
Limor "Ladyada" Fried
bc8d8b861f
Overclocking and optimizer settings for M4 boards (#100) 2019-04-21 01:47:47 -04:00
jesserod
bd082fa1f6 Do not initialize all pins to INPUT (#98)
Comment out the initialization of all SAMD21 pins to INPUT to allow them to remain tri-stated by default.   

See https://github.com/adafruit/Adafruit_SleepyDog/issues/17#issuecomment-481798215
2019-04-17 11:40:56 -04:00
deanm1278
9828191030 add grand central m4 (#67)
* DM: grandcentral variant

* DM: updates for m4 mega

* DM: metro mega updates

* DM: fixes for mega m4 pcc

* DM: fix grandcentral boards.txt naming

* DM: remove openocd for samd51, fix include guards

* DM: remove unnecessary debug scripts for m4 boards
2018-11-20 08:26:01 -08:00
dean
ddba3e4e6e DM: pwm fixes for feather 2018-11-07 18:03:57 -05:00
dean
83c5e15af2 DM: PWM fixes 2018-11-07 17:09:22 -05:00
dean
902d525d3c DM: add ADC1 support for SAMD51 2018-11-05 13:58:32 -05:00
dean
d2ef319833 DM: set all samd boards to 250k sps ADC 2018-10-01 13:17:34 -04:00
dean
00dd128b04 DM: update SAMD51 ADC sampling rate 2018-10-01 13:02:27 -04:00
dean
87eae6f55c DM: add copyrights 2018-08-30 15:12:51 -04:00
dean
540780d3d1 DM: fix dac clock and first write bug 2018-08-30 15:11:21 -04:00
dean
87492c3a0d DM: fix dac not holding value bug 2018-08-30 15:11:21 -04:00
dean
7f74c2126e update usb stuff 2018-08-30 15:08:16 -04:00
dean
785aea4f65 DM: fixed DAC, SPI 2018-08-30 14:53:33 -04:00
dean
c1827b289d DM: added support for samd51J20A 2018-08-30 14:46:42 -04:00
dean
b5c2b6483b DM: clocked to 120MHZ, peripherals to 100, USB to 48 2018-08-30 14:44:35 -04:00
dean
77a2f2e9ea DM: fixed tone 2018-08-30 14:44:35 -04:00
dean
df5669a403 DM: fixed pwm and dac (almost) 2018-08-30 14:34:14 -04:00
dean
358b11addd DM: added samd51 support 2018-08-30 14:32:21 -04:00
ladyada
605017712a fixed up DAC refs 2018-08-30 14:20:50 -04:00
Johnny Willemsen
280d92d9de Fixed unused variable warning, see issue #209
* cores/arduino/wiring.c:
2017-02-07 12:49:55 +01:00
Sandeep Mistry
5a033fed7d Add I2S support 2016-11-25 09:37:26 -05:00
Cristian Maglie
97f1cf6af5 Hide non-API pinPeripheral method 2015-06-15 14:16:15 +02:00
Cristian Maglie
1a1856c2fc License fix and cosmetic changes. 2015-06-14 17:16:37 +02:00
Thibaut VIARD
928b796990 Removing ADC averaging
Signed-off-by: Thibaut VIARD <thibaut.viard@atmel.com>
2015-03-23 15:28:35 +01:00
Cristian Maglie
5e4be6d6bb small indent fix 2014-11-21 17:20:54 +01:00
Cristian Maglie
e7d9d28571 Merge branch 'zero' into adc-dac-fix
Conflicts:
	hardware/arduino/samd/cores/arduino/wiring.c
	hardware/arduino/samd/cores/arduino/wiring_analog.c
2014-09-25 13:43:21 +02:00
Torgeir Bjoernvold
df01520701 Various fix to ADC and DAC. 2014-09-25 13:02:33 +02:00
Thibaut VIARD
05d82d7239 Disabling temporary the DAC
Signed-off-by: Thibaut VIARD <thibaut.viard@atmel.com>
2014-09-17 18:39:54 +02:00
Thibaut VIARD
f073055b4e removing references to TC6/TC7
Signed-off-by: Thibaut VIARD <thibaut.viard@atmel.com>
2014-09-15 12:05:10 +02:00
Thibaut VIARD
9bc11865bb Merge branch 'zero' of github.com:arduino/ArduinoZero into zero
Signed-off-by: Thibaut VIARD <thibaut.viard@atmel.com>

Conflicts:
	hardware/arduino/samd/variants/arduino_zero/variant.h
2014-09-11 17:51:20 +02:00
Thibaut VIARD
ae42fd1167 Adding license in files, update platform.txt 2014-07-25 17:11:29 +02:00
Jonathan BAUDIN
280bc4e001 Fix SPI 2014-06-05 12:15:20 +02:00
Jonathan BAUDIN
f397a09a7f Implement DAC 2014-06-03 10:12:30 +02:00
Jonathan BAUDIN
d722e05e69 Implements ADC functions 2014-05-26 15:58:07 +02:00
Thibaut VIARD
493c1c817e Adding reset pin configuration (input/pullup) 2014-05-12 12:06:45 +02:00
Thibaut VIARD
7da0e7c97a Adding DigitalRead test 2014-05-12 11:59:19 +02:00
Thibaut VIARD
54f8371b39 Clocks inits checkpoint 2014-05-08 23:30:37 +02:00
Thibaut VIARD
35623eaecf Updating wiring with peripheral clocking 2014-05-08 18:26:29 +02:00
Thibaut VIARD
ec55df1e98 compilation checkpoint 2014-05-07 09:59:31 +02:00
Thibaut VIARD
363b338361 Fixing access to PM/APBBMASK PORt bit 2014-05-05 19:16:11 +02:00
Thibaut VIARD
0070eed06f compilation checkpoint 2 2014-05-05 12:29:33 +02:00
Thibaut VIARD
ce9b9285cb checkpoint 2014-05-05 11:37:53 +02:00
Thibaut VIARD
ca9316a7ed compilation fixes 2014-04-30 11:23:26 +02:00
Thibaut VIARD
b3398c818a First draft for Wiring.c 2014-04-24 18:25:20 +02:00
Thibaut VIARD
d2f66d93cd Bring startup and syscalls 2014-04-23 20:22:27 +02:00
Renamed from cores/arduino/wiring.c.disabled (Browse further)